The Success Story of Eva Simons

Who is Eva Simons?

Eva Simons is a Dutch singer, songwriter and producer who has achieved international success with her solo releases and collaborations with other artists. She is known for her energetic stage presence, high energy vocals and original sound. Her music has topped the charts in multiple countries.

Early Life

Eva Simons was born on April 27, 1983 in Amsterdam, Netherlands. She began singing at the age of six, performing at local festivals and competitions. As a child she listened to Motown and Soul music, which heavily influenced her musical style.

Career

Simons started writing music at the age of 13 and was signed to an independent record label at the age of 15. She released her first single, “Silly Boy” in 2004 which was an immediate hit, reaching number one in the Netherlands. The single was then re-released by EMI Music in 2008 and became a hit all over Europe.

Collaborations

Simons has collaborated with a number of artists on various projects, including Laidback Luke, Afrojack, Will.i.am, Sidney Samson and others. Her collaborations have been successful in multiple countries, reaching the top 10 in several countries.
